FieldSpec® 3, the next generation in field spectroradiometers, is now available in the UK through Analytik Ltd.

With all of the power and functionality of FieldSpec® Pro, the benchmark for remote sensing spectroradiometry for many years, the all new FieldSpec® 3 offers significantly expanded functionality, including Ethernet and wireless connectivity for remote data collection at up to 50 metres distance from the computer. The FieldSpec® 3, with its more compact, rugged and lighter weight design, provides improved ease of handling in the field. FieldSpec® 3 also comes standard with several cable management options and increased built-in diagnostics, including the new ASD FiberChecker™ and detector stability indicators.

FieldSpec® 3 is a user friendly, field portable, precision instrument with a full spectral range from 350 to 2,500 nm and rapid data collection (100 milliseconds per complete spectrum). The new LabVIEW® interface expands the power and capabilities of the updated RS3™ software, enabling customisation and automation of data collection and ease of use for a wide variety of applications. The improved instrument design combined with the new wireless connectivity takes portability and flexibility to a higher level, allowing users to perform applications never before possible.
